Semicircular Hall
Main structure
The best-preserved part, this hall was likely a library or lecture space with niches for scrolls.

Niches and Balconies
Semicircular Hall
Imagine these niches once held wooden scroll cases, with a balcony above for a wider audience.

"The best surviving part of the enormous Baths of Trajan is this semicircular hall that was in fact a library/lecture hall. Baths of the Roman imperial period we're not just about bathing but what we might term today "wellness complexes" which included mental as well as physical renewal.
The niches contained wooden book (scroll) cases with a mid level balcony, and steps/seats ion the ground floor for an audience to listen to teachers, philosophers etc."

🚇 🗺️ Getting There
The Baths of Trajan are located on the Oppian Hill in Rome. You can reach them by public transport, with several bus lines stopping nearby. Walking from the Colosseum is also a pleasant option, offering views of other ancient sites along the way.
While not as prominently signed as the Colosseum, the Baths of Trajan are discoverable, especially if you're exploring the Oppian Hill area. Look for signs pointing towards the ruins.
Many visitors combine a visit to the Baths of Trajan with nearby attractions like the Colosseum and Roman Forum. Consider it part of a larger exploration of ancient Rome's imperial era.
